Tiffany Cross’ MSNBC Panel in Hysterics Over ‘Atlanta’ Scene Satirizing White People’s Nervousness Over Reparations (Video)

in fits laughing Saturday over a scene from Donald Glover’s surrealist drama “Atlanta,” which depicts two white people nervously discussing reparations for slavery.In the upcoming episode, the two characters fret over their futures. “It’s cleared the way for personal litigation.

Now they can look you up and force you to pay the price,” one says.Following the disbelief of the other, they continue, “Yeah, it’s scary.

I’m looking at my family tree right now to make sure I’m in the clear. Everybody else is, too.” Both of them glance over at their Black coworkers, laughing with each other across the office. “Lucky them.

Not a care in the world.”After playing the clip, Cross opened the floor to one of her panelists, activist and author Tim Wise, who was joined by regular contributor Jason Johnson.
